"I happen to love working in cinema, but the theater is always there... you know, and I would never shut the door on it. Even though it's been quite a bit of time since I've done a play, last one was in New York"
About this Quote
The subtext is less about nostalgia than leverage and identity. “The theater is always there” is comforting on the surface, but it also frames the stage as a steady institution compared to cinema’s volatility: greenlights, box office, streaming churn, the brutal math of casting by algorithm. Theater, by contrast, offers control over craft and continuity of self. Saying he’d “never shut the door” is not just sentiment; it’s a public signal to directors, producers, and audiences that he still belongs to that lineage of actors who measure themselves by live performance.
The final detail - “last one was in New York” - works like a credential. New York isn’t merely a place; it’s shorthand for seriousness, for the proving ground where an actor’s technique is tested without camera tricks or editorial mercy. York’s intent is to reconcile prestige with practicality: affirm his screen career while keeping the stage as a standing promise, both to the industry and to his own artistic narrative.
